Pakistan’ official position regarding ‘Abraham Accords’ is known to everyone and Pakistan is under no obligation to sign Abraham Accords framework just on the pretext of mediating a war forged by USA and Israel on Iran.
President Trump’s latest comments suggest an effort to turn Iran ceasefire diplomacy into a broader US-led regional political and security arrangement centered around the Abraham Accords.
Pakistan’s position on Palestine and Israel remains historic, principled, constitutional, and rooted in international law that Pakistan continues to support an independent Palestinian state based on pre-1967 borders with Al-Quds Al-Sharif as its capital, and this stance cannot be reshaped by developments linked to the Iran-US crisis.
Publicly linking Pakistan and Arab world to Abraham Accords is a new move that U.S. President is projecting to make Israel happy while compelling Gulf states and Pakistan to accept Abraham Accords or there will be no deal with Iran, means no peace in the region. A complete pressure tactic which has finally brought the cat out of the bag.
While Pakistan’s role in de-escalation during the US-Iran tensions enhanced its diplomatic relevance, acknowledged by both Washington and Tehran, Islamabad remains under no compulsion to join any such framework.
